Description

A variation on YY cables, YSLY cables are versatile unshielded PVC control cables primarily used as interconnecting links for measuring, controlling, and regulating industrial equipment. These cables are designed for environments requiring high flexibility and reliability under light to medium mechanical stress. They are widely implemented in industrial automation for assembly and production lines, conveyor systems, and machine tool manufacturing. In mechanical engineering, they are employed for instrumentation and control equipment, tooling machinery, and plant construction, as well as for air-conditioning systems and data processing centres.

These cables are ideally suited for installation in dry, damp, and wet indoor locations, though standard variants are generally not suitable for outdoor use without specific ultraviolet protection. The technical profile of a YSLY cable features a fine-stranded bare copper conductor that allows for high flexibility during free movement without tensile load. While standard versions are typically rated for three hundred to five hundred volts, high-voltage variants reaching zero point six to one kilovolt are available for more demanding power and control requirements. The PVC sheathing also provides essential resistance to mineral oils, common chemicals, and grease.

Various configurations are available to meet specific wiring needs, such as versions that include a green and yellow earth core or those with numbered black cores only. For applications in areas with high concentrations of people where fire safety is a priority, low smoke zero halogen versions are also utilised. This combination of mechanical durability and chemical resistance makes YSLY cables a standard choice for electronic equipment connections and IT systems across various industrial sectors.

Key Features
  • Voltage Rating
    Voltage Rating 600/1000 Volts
  • Minimum Bending Radius
    Minimum Bending Radius Fixed: 4 x overall diameter
    Flexing: 8 x overall diameter
  • Flame Retardancy
    Flame Retardancy BS EN/IEC 60332-1-2
  • Temperature Limits
    Temperature Limits Fixed: -20°C to +70°C
    Flexing: -5°C to +70°C
Construction
  • Conductor: Class 5 flexible stranded copper conductor
  • Insulation: Polyvinyl Chloride (PVC)
  • Outer Sheath: Special Polyvinyl Chloride Compound (PVC)
  • Sheath Colour: Black
Standards
  • BS EN/IEC 60811-404
  • BS EN/IEC 60332-1-2
  • BS EN/IEC 60228

Core Colours

Green Yellow and Black numbered
